K so I got one new bike, and I got my wife a new bike to replace the stolen one.
First up is her Schwinn Hollywood. The serial number as far as I can see is AD58428. Any help in dating or telling me where I can find a database about it at would be awesome.
2884515027_6691199618_b.jpg

I used the large size because this bike is immaculate. There's a little surface rust on the rims, but that's it. Schwinn Sparkle grips, Schwin "S" Messinger seat, nice chrome on the fenders, Nice Schwinn Westwind tires, all this for only $50 bucks. I couldn't believe it.
